Core Engineering Skills Every Aerospace and Aviation Student Must Learn
No matter how futuristic aerospace tech becomes, some things never go out of style. These are the technical fundamentals every aerospace student must master:
Aerodynamics & Flight Mechanics:
Whether you’re modeling a next-gen supersonic jet or refining the glide path of a solar-powered drone, understanding airflow, lift, drag, and stability is non-negotiable. These principles power every innovation from high-altitude balloons to hypersonic aircraft.
Systems Engineering & Integration
Today’s aerospace systems are massive, interconnected ecosystems that include aircraft, avionics, software, propulsion, sensors, and beyond. The ability to integrate them into a single, reliable, high-performance machine is what sets good engineers apart from great ones.
CAD & Simulation Mastery
Design starts digitally. Proficiency in CAD tools like CATIA, SolidWorks, and simulation platforms like ANSYS and MATLAB is essential. The future is already digital. Embrace tools like digital twins to simulate and optimize aircraft before the first part is built.
Propulsion Systems & Advanced Materials
From turbofans to ion thrusters to hybrid-electric engines, propulsion is evolving fast. Combine that with cutting-edge materials like carbon fiber composites and advanced ceramics, and you get aircraft that fly farther, cleaner, and more efficiently than ever before.
Emerging Technologies that every Aerospace and Aviation Student Should Know
The industry’s evolution is being driven by a tech boom. If you are aspiring to be a skilled professional tomorrow, you need to start mastering these now:
Data Analysis & Programming
Aerospace systems produce oceans of data. Flight sensors, satellite telemetry, and maintenance logs all hold valuable insights. If you can write Python scripts, wrangle data in MATLAB, and visualize patterns, you’ll be 10 steps ahead.
Artificial Intelligence & Machine Learning
AI is already here, powering autonomous drones, optimizing flight plans, and detecting faults before they happen. Learn how to build ML models, work with neural networks, and bring intelligence to complex systems. It’s not sci-fi anymore, it’s your next assignment.
Robotics & Automation
Precision assembly lines, UAV inspections, and automated maintenance robots are reshaping how we build and operate aerospace systems. Understanding automation, control systems, and mechatronics is your ticket to this high-tech future.
Space Tech Fundamentals
Space isn’t just for astronauts anymore. Private spaceflight, nanosatellites, and orbital tourism are booming. Know your orbital mechanics, launch dynamics, spacecraft subsystems, and mission planning. The space economy is real, and it needs skilled talent.
Soft Skills To Master That Will Actually Set You Apart
In a world of algorithms and AI, what makes you indispensable is how you think, lead, and communicate.
Critical Thinking & Complex Problem Solving
Aerospace challenges aren’t textbook problems. Designing advanced systems means constantly balancing competing demands, fuel efficiency and performance, safety and innovation, sustainability, and speed. Success comes from finding smart, practical solutions that work under pressure.
Communication & Team Collaboration
You’ll collaborate with global teams on complex, multidisciplinary projects, from engineers and pilots to policymakers and marketers. Expect to join regulatory meetings, tackle real-world challenges, and sharpen your skills in writing, presenting, and working across cultures, disciplines, and time zones.
Adaptability & Continuous Learning
This industry doesn’t wait. New tech, new tools, new missions, what you learned last semester could be outdated next year. Stay curious, upskill constantly, and get comfortable learning on the fly.
Master Industry Standards and Certifications to Speak the Language of Engineering
Aerospace is a highly regulated field. Knowing the standards makes you job-ready from day one.
Understand FAA, EASA, ICAO, and ISO guidelines.
Learn about AS9100 (quality systems) and DO-178C (avionics software).
Certifications like PMP, Six Sigma, and Part 147 (aviation maintenance) signal leadership potential and open global opportunities.
Aeronautics/Aviation tip: Even if you're not ready for a full certification, exposure to these frameworks gives you an edge during interviews and internships.
Sustainability: The New Mission in Aerospace
Green aviation isn’t optional; it’s the industry’s new priority. With mounting pressure to reduce emissions, aerospace companies are reimagining everything: electric propulsion, hydrogen fuel cells, SAFs (sustainable aviation fuels), and even biodegradable materials.
If you care about the climate, this is your chance to make a real impact. Learn about CORSIA regulations, decarbonization strategies, and eco-friendly design. Contribute projects that focus on sutainability. Future employers will notice, and the planet will thank you.
